Is there a free version of Hyper-V?
Hyper-V Server Free is basically a Windows Server Core on which Microsoft has pre-installed the Hyper-V role. As the host is offered at no charge, you’re essentially getting a top-tier hypervisor for only the cost of the guest licenses.
Can you get Hyper-V for free?
Until now, with each new version of Windows Server LTSC, Microsoft released a corresponding version of the free Hyper-V Server. However, this will no longer be the case with Windows Server 2022. Instead, Microsoft now directs users to Azure Stack HCI.

Can I install Hyper-V on Windows Home?
Windows 10 Home edition doesn’t support Hyper-V feature, it can only be enabled on Windows 10 Enterprise, Pro, or Education. If you want to use virtual machine, you need to use third-party VM software, such as VMware and VirtualBox.
Which is better VMware or Hyper-V?
VMware supports more operating systems, including Windows, Linux, Unix, and macOS. On the other hand, Hyper-V support is limited to Windows plus a few more, including Linux and FreeBSD. If you require broader support, especially for older operating systems, VMware is a good choice.

What is Microsoft Hyper-V Server?
Microsoft Hyper-V Server is a dedicated stand-alone product that contains the hypervisor, Windows Server driver model, virtualization capabilities, and supporting components such as failover clustering, but does not contain the robust set of features and roles as the Windows Server operating system.

How do I set up Hyper-V on Windows Server 2016?
On the Select destination server page, select a server from the server pool and then click Next. On the Select server roles page, select Hyper-V. To add the tools that you use to create and manage virtual machines, click Add Features. On the Features page, click Next.
